1952 Jaguar XK120 FHC - LHD

Finished very smartly in California Sage with tan hide interior this, to me, is one of the most attractive cars designs, especially when complete with the rear wheel spats

Originally supplied to our friends on the other side of the pond (Charles Hornburg, - great name - Los Angeles, California) she returned to the UK last year whereupon a complete refurbishment was undertaken - paint, trim, carpets, wood, instruments, tyres (Blockley), exhuast (stainless), engine, radiator, wiring, chrome work, heater, suspension (anti tramps arms included), lighting and anything else which I've omitted too !!

She is now in the most exceptional condition both mechanically and cosmetically and on the road she pulls really well for she has a particularly strong engine (just rebuilt remember)

Her heritage certificate confirms that she is to original specification, save for the exterior colour which was black (very post WW II), and she is what is described as a "matching numbers" example - very nice, most unusual but not essential

As these extensive works were only completed in December last, and very little mileage has been covered since, we have had her into our workshops so as to check and adjust everything last thing

She is now completely up to speed in every area, we have fitted an electronic choke, separate switch for the fog lights and an electronic motor for the washers (more or less completely useless otherwise) so she starts on the button whatever the weather and settles to a smooth idle with a wonderful exhaust burble from the twin pipes

There is a raft of paperwork evidencing all of the works carried out since here in the UK and also our list of updates since in our tenure too

2477 XK120 FHC were produced in LHD which goes to show the seriousness of the Export Drive attitude post WW II as only 195 were finished in RHD - which ever side the steering wheel sits I'm sure there aren't many as superb as this
